Free shipping PC200-7 PC210-7 PC220-7 PC300-7 monitor excavator display LCD monitor 7835-12-3000 7835-12-3006 7835-12-1007

Free shipping PC200-7 PC210-7 PC220-7 PC300-7 monitor excavator display LCD monitor 7835-12-3000 7835-12-3006 7835-12-1007
thumb
thumb
thumb
thumb
thumb
thumb
sku: 1005005924180449
$138.77
Shipping from: China
   Price history chart & currency exchange rate

Customers also viewed